What is Multi-Domain Integration? Background The Defence Integrated Operating Concept 2025 set out the case for change in defence, and explained the changes to the threats and the challenges faced by the UK. Multi-Domain Integration is about ensuring that every part of defence can work seamlessly together, and with government departments and Britain's allies, to ensure it is capable of responding to the threats we face. MDI Vision To create a unified way of working between all parts of defence, which uses every capability in concert to support a desired outcome. To use modern technology to enable this to happen more quickly, more efficiently, and more often. To change the way of thinking in defence. Everyone in defence needs to embrace MDI, because everyone will contribute to it in some way. The MDI Change Programme is led by Strategic Command, working in collaboration with MOD Head Office and the Front-Line Commands. Please see attachment for full details.
